A Chinese startup has raised $2.7 million on Indiegogo for a portable device that detects and kills mosquitoes in mid-flight using AI and lasers. 4,000 backers from more than 50 countries donated. Photon Matrix Lab is located in Changzhou, Jiangsu, China. The company has built what it calls a consumer-grade laser defense system against mosquitoes. The device is about the size of a smartphone.
